Oil and gas in Germany - exploration, production and research
By M. AlbertsenAs in all industrialized countries, hydrocarbons play a dominant role in the energy supply of the Federal Republic of Germany. Less than 4.0% of the oil and 25% of the gas consumed (about 100 million metric tonnes of oil and 63 billion m³ of natural gas) comes from the country's own production. Although German oil and gas production has a long tradition and great experience, geological constraints represented by relatively small and complicated reservoirs prevent a larger contribution. The technological and commercial aspects of the exploration and production of oil and gas in Germany are described in this article.

The effect of the succes of 3D seismic data on the exploration and appraisal of Zechstein targets in NW germany
Authors W.-D. Karnin, K. Rockenbauch and P.A. RuijtenbergLarge parts of NW Germany are underlain by a broad anhydrite and carbonate platform developed during late Permian (Zechstein) times (Fig. 1 and Betz et al. 1986; Ziegier 1982; Sannemann et al. 1978). Exploration for sour gas from the calcitic/dolomitic Stassfurt-carbonate cycle (Hauptdolomit, Ca2) has been undertaken for approximately 30 years. Nearly 1000 wells penetrating the Zechstein have been drilled since 1960 in an area of about 40000 km2 which is covered by a total of 50000 km of 2D seismic lines.
